H-1B Visa Territory Manager Jobs
Territory Manager roles qualify for H-1B sponsorship when the position requ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a related field. Employers filing LCAs for these roles must meet DOL prevailing wage requirements for your assigned geographic territory, which affects both your offer negotiation and your petition timeline.

Verify your degree matches the role
USCIS requires a direct relationship between your degree field and the Territory Manager position. A business, marketing, or management degree ties cleanly. A degree in an unrelated field puts your specialty occupation classification at risk during adjudication.
Check prevailing wages by territory
Your assigned sales territory determines the DOL prevailing wage level, not your employer's headquarters location. Use the OFLC Wage Search to look up wage levels by the specific metropolitan area you'll cover before evaluating any offer.
Target employers with active LCA filing history
Search Migrate Mate to filter Territory Manager roles by employers who have filed Labor Condition Applications for this occupation code. That filing history confirms the employer understands the H-1B process and isn't learning it on your timeline.
Clarify multi-state coverage in your petition
Territory Manager roles often span multiple states, which creates a worksite compliance issue. Your employer must file a separate LCA for each metropolitan area where you'll work, or use short-term placement rules if visits are brief. Confirm this before your I-129 is drafted.
Review the O*NET profile before interviews
Pull the O*NET occupation profile for Territory Manager roles before your interviews. Understanding the official task and knowledge descriptors helps you articulate why the role requires a specialized degree, which strengthens the specialty occupation argument in your petition.

Does a Territory Manager role qualify as a specialty occupation for H-1B purposes?
It depends on how the employer defines the position. If the role requires a bachelor's degree in business, marketing, or a directly related field as a normal minimum for entry, USCIS will generally accept it as a specialty occupation. Roles described as requiring any bachelor's degree, regardless of field, are weaker and more likely to receive a Request for Evidence.
How does working across multiple states affect my H-1B petition as a Territory Manager?
Each metropolitan area where you perform work for more than a few days typically requires a separate Labor Condition Application certified by DOL. Your employer must post public access files in each location. If your territory spans several metro areas, confirm your employer is filing LCAs for all of them, not just their headquarters city, before your I-129 is submitted to USCIS.
Which employers actually sponsor H-1B visas for Territory Manager roles?
Employers in medical devices, pharmaceuticals, industrial equipment, and enterprise software are the most consistent H-1B sponsors for Territory Manager positions because those industries routinely hire internationally educated professionals and have established immigration processes. Can my employer change my assigned territory after my H-1B is approved?
Yes, but a significant change in territory may require an amended H-1B petition. If you move into a new metropolitan area not covered by your existing LCA, your employer must file a new LCA for that location and may need to file an amended I-129 with USCIS. Minor adjustments within the same metro area generally don't require an amendment.
What happens to my H-1B status if I miss quota and my OPT expires?
If you're not selected in the H-1B lottery and your OPT authorization expires, you lose work authorization and must stop working. Some Territory Manager candidates in this situation pursue an L-1 transfer if they've worked for a multinational employer abroad, or seek cap-exempt employers such as universities or nonprofit research organizations. Your 60-day grace period after OPT expiration gives limited time to explore alternatives.
